Output 52532ee692b94593b2dee165e11a914ddffca070bf8f3c149e9b186283411328:0

value
20705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df90cf3fc535e37884a2a3531a11795462ee388f OP_EQUAL
address
3N585sEwcG6f2anTcp24JYWcuCHtiK8tab
transaction
52532ee692b94593b2dee165e11a914ddffca070bf8f3c149e9b186283411328
spent
true